Three Songs Without Words was originally written for solo voice with piano accompaniment. It comprises three movements: "Arioso", "Ballad" and "Sephardic Melody." Each movement evokes a particular mood, with the melodies acting as the driving force of the composition. In this piece, Ben-Haim is able to both create his own melodies in an oriental style, as with the "Arioso" and "Ballad", and to set a pre-existing Sephardic folk tune. Ben-Haim later wrote versions of Songs for various solo instruments with piano accompaniment.
